Output 3c6582b3928affa34d1227be240ce3f4a49fd1304dff9a732708505f24c03783:1

value
18860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01caf2112aebb1d4d64f82477029cf978c7db594 OP_EQUAL
address
9rbkTVDVeMhZHx4VJmpWRb8HUfK6TnH6YT
transaction
3c6582b3928affa34d1227be240ce3f4a49fd1304dff9a732708505f24c03783